DRIVE SHAFT / PROPELLER SHAFT  FRONT DRIVE SHAFT ASSEMBLY  REASSEMBLY  


PROCEDURE

Hide 1.INSTALL FRONT DRIVE SHAFT BEARING (for Gasoline Model AWD RH Side)

*a Steel Plate


Using SST and a press, press in the front drive inboard joint assembly RH until the new front drive shaft bearing contacts the edge of the front drive inboard joint assembly RH.

SST
09527-10011  
09710-30012  (09710-04081)

NOTICE:
·

Make sure the front drive shaft bearing contacts the edge of the front drive inboard joint assembly RH, but do not press it in more than necessary.

·

Do not apply weight to the dust cover and outer race of the front drive shaft bearing.




b.
C127665

Using a snap ring expander, install a new snap ring.

NOTICE:

The snap ring should be installed completely.



Hide 2.INSTALL FRONT DRIVE SHAFT DUST COVER RH (for Gasoline Model AWD RH Side)

a.

Using SST and a press, install a new front drive shaft dust cover RH to the front drive inboard joint assembly as shown in the illustration.

SST
09527-10011  

Dimension (A):

87.7 to 88.3 mm (3.46 to 3.47 in.)


NOTICE:
·

Make sure to install the front drive shaft dust cover RH in the correct direction.

·

Do not damage the front drive shaft dust cover RH.

·

The front drive shaft dust cover RH should be installed completely.




Hide 3.INSTALL FRONT AXLE OUTBOARD JOINT BOOT

a.

Secure the drive shaft in a vise between aluminum plates.

NOTICE:

Do not overtighten the vise.



b.

*a Protective Tape


Wrap the splines of the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ly with protective tape to prevent the boot from being damaged.

Install new parts to the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ly in the following order:

i.

Front No. 2 axle outboard joint boot clamp


ii.

Front axle outboard joint boot


iii.

Front axle outboard joint boot clamp



d.

Pack the joint portion of the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ly and front axle outboard joint boot with grease.

i.

for Gasoline Model 2WD, HV Model:

Standard Grease Capacity(for Type A):

83 to 103 g (2.93 to 3.63 oz)


Standard Grease Capacity(for Type B):

205.0 to 215.0 g (7.24 to 7.58 oz)



ii.

for Gasoline Model AWD:

Standard Grease Capacity:

83 to 103 g (2.93 to 3.63 oz)




e.

Install the front axle outboard joint boot to the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ly groove.

NOTICE:
·

Do not allow grease to adhere to the boot clamp track of the outboard joint boot.

·

Keep the inside of the outboard joint boot free of foreign matter.

Hide 43447F 6.INSTALL FRONT NO. 2 AXLE OUTBOARD JOINT BOOT CLAMP (for Type B)

CAUTION:
·

Wear protective gloves when installing the front No. 2 axle outboard joint boot clamp.

·

If protective gloves are not worn, injuries may occur.



a.

Install the front No. 2 axle outboard joint boot clamp to the front axle outboard joint boot and partially bend down the lever.

NOTICE:
·

Make sure the front No. 2 axle outboard joint boot clamp is positioned correctly within the groove of the front axle outboard joint boot as far toward the inside of the vehicle as possible.

·

Before bending the lever, confirm that the front No. 2 axle outboard joint boot clamp and the lever are not deformed or damaged.

Lean your weight on your hand and roll the outboard joint forward while pressing the outboard joint against the work surface. Roll the outboard joint and fold the lever until a click sound can be heard.

NOTICE:
·

Do not damage the deflector.

·

Make sure that the outboard joint is in direct contact with the work surface.

Using a plastic hammer, bend the buckle to secure the lever and confirm that the tip of the lever is aligned with the buckle as shown in the illustration.

NOTICE:
·

Do not use excessive force when tapping with the plastic hammer.

·

Do not damage the front axle outboard joint boot.

Install new parts to the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ly in the following order:

i.

Front axle inboard joint boot clamp


ii.

Front axle inboard joint boot


iii.

Front No. 2 axle inboard joint boot clamp



b.

Secure the drive shaft in a vise between aluminum plates.

NOTICE:

Do not overtighten the vise.



c.

Remove the protective tape.


d.
C411292
1.438,1.719 2.531,1.958 2.531,1.958 2.021,1.365 true 2.604,1.875 2.927,2.104 0.323,0.229 10 false *a
*a Matchmark


Align the matchmarks and install the tripod joint to the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ly.

NOTICE:

Face the serrated side of the tripod joint outward and install it to the outboard joint end.



e.

Using a brass bar and a hammer, install the tripod joint to the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ly.

NOTICE:
·

Do not tap the rollers.

·

Keep the tripod joint free of foreign matter.

·

Be sure to install the tripod joint in the correct direction.




f.
C160818
0,0 0,0 false

Using a snap ring expander, install a new shaft snap ring to the front drive outboard joint shaft assembly.


g.

Pack the front drive inboard joint assembly and front axle inboard joint boot with grease.

i.

for Gasoline Model 2WD, HV Model:

Standard Grease Capacity(for Type A):

170 to 190 g (6.00 to 6.70 oz)


Standard Grease Capacity(for Type B):

205.0 to 215.0 g (7.24 to 7.58 oz)



ii.

for Gasoline Model AWD:

Standard Grease Capacity:

170 to 190 g (6.00 to 6.70 oz)
